TechNext Carpooling App's answer:
Frontend: React Native, React.js, Next.js, Tailwind CSS
Backend: Node.js, Express.js, Python
Database: PostgreSQL, MongoDB
Infrastructure: Docker, AWS, Google Cloud
APIs & Services: Stripe/PayPal for payments, Mapbox/Google Maps for real-time tracking
